Features
The advantages of MLI Ultra 1250 lithium technology
- High safety standards thanks to LiFePO4 chemistry and integrated high tech Battery Management System (BMS).
- Significantly higher life cycle compared to conventional lead-acid batteries.
- Heavy duty, extreme performance with a discharge rate of up to 2 C (max. 200 A for 3-5 minutes at ≥ 25°C)
- Perfect for use as a starter battery, for bow thrusters or consumers.
- Fast charging thanks to high charging currents of up to 0.5 C (50A)
- Integrated MasterBus interface for complete NMEA2000 network compatibility
- Sophisticated low-temperature control and integrated thermal heat pad to ensure maximum charging performance even when temperatures drop below freezing
- Series connection of up to 4 MLI Ultra 12/1250 possible / 2 MLI Ultra 24/1250 (max. 48 V)
- Integrated battery switch - disconnects battery cells in case of abnormalities for maximum safety
- Similar in size to comparable acid-lead, AGM or GEL batteries
- Low weight - just 15 kg
The Perfect Match
In combination with a MASTERVOLT Chargemaster battery charger, not only do you benefit from maximum performance, but also the highest possible safety for your lithium system. Using the MasterBus interface to connect your MASTERVOLT MLI 1250 Ultra and a Chargemaster battery charger is the best way to charge your battery and increase its life span at the same time. When the MLI Ultra and Chargemaster charger are connected via the MasterBus interface, the charger can automatically apply the best settings for the battery in real time depending on the current situation.
Installing a lithium-ion battery has never been easier. Hook up your MLI Ultra 1250 to the MASTERVOLT Chargemaster Plus charger and connect the two units using the MasterBus interface and the charger is automatically configured with the optimal settings for the battery, making your charging experience hassle-free and without the need for configuration tools.
Thanks to the NMEA2000 interface (micro-C connector), the MASTERVOLT MLI litihum battery can be quickly and easily integrated into an existing NMEA2000 network. With compatible devices, you can retrieve data from the battery at any time.
View a range of information on the SmartRemote display via the MASTERVOLT Chargemaster Plus using the MasterBus interface. Display key parameters, such as current supply, the power of the charger, as well as the voltage and temperature of the connected batteries.

Technical Data
MASTERVOLT MLI 1250 Lithium Battery
Specifications / technical data | ||
---|---|---|
General specifications | ||
Battery chemistry | Lithium Iron Phosphate, LiFePO4 | |
System voltage | 12 V | 24 V |
Nominal voltage | 12.5 V | 25 V |
Capacity | 100 Ah | 50 Ah |
1250 Wh | ||
Cycles | 3500 cycles at 80 % DOD at 25 ⁰C | |
Self-discharge | < 3 % / month | |
Parallel / series connection | Battery banks (clusters) can be assembled from up to 2 or 4 identical batteries, system voltage max. 48 V. Mixing 12 or 24 V MLI Ultras is not permitted. Parallel / series connection with lead-acid types is not permitted! |
|
Charge / discharge | ||
Charge characteristic | 3-stage CCCV (IUoUo) | |
Max. Charging voltage (Bulk/Absorption) | 14.25 V | 28.5 V |
Final charging voltage (Float) | 13.5 V | 27 V |
Max. Cont. charging current | 100 A (1 C) | 50 A (1 C) |
Recommended charging current | ≤ 50 A (0.5 C) | ≤ 25 A (0.5 C) |
Continuous discharge current | 100 A (1 C) | 50 A (1 C) |
Max. discharge current 3-5 minutes at ≥ 25°C |
200 A (2 C) | 100 A (2 C) |
Peak discharge current 10-15 seconds at ≥ 25°C |
500 A (5 C) | 250 A (5 C) |
Discharge cut-off voltage (temperature > 0°C, discharge current < 1 C) |
10 V | 20 V |
Operating conditions | ||
Nominal operating temperature | 25 °C | |
Operating temperature range | -20 to 50 °C | |
Note on temperature during charging | If a charger is connected and the battery temperature is below 0 °C, the internal heater switches on until 5 °C is reached or the charger is disconnected. It takes about an hour for the battery to warm up from -20 °C to above 0 °C. Charging at temperatures < 5 °C may result in the battery not being charged, and the charging current being used to heat the cells first. Temperatures below 5 °C and above 25 °C can affect the service life and the number of charging cycles. |
|
Storage temperature | -20 to 55 °C | |
Relative humidity | 10 to 95, non-condensing | |
Features | ||
Battery monitoring / BMS | Integrated | |
(Safety) disconnect switch | Integrated, also can be switched manually | |
MasterBus-connection | Yes | |
MasterBus power supply option | Yes | |
CZone / N2k compatibility | Yes | |
Waterproofing | IP65 | |
Certification | CE, E mark | |
Mechanical properties | ||
Battery connection | M8 threaded blind holes or conical SAE car battery pole adapters (included) | |
Installation position | upright (recommended) or lying on the longest side |
|
Dimensions LxWxH without / with car battery pole adapters and carrying handle |
330 x 173 x 210 / 228 mm | |
Weight: | 15 kg / 33 lbs | |
Connections | M8 threaded blind holes or conical DIN/EN car battery terminal adapters, tightening torque 14.7 - 19.6 Nm |
|
Installation position | Upright (recommended) or lying on the longest side |
Notes
- All MASTERVOLT lithium batteries are designed to stop charging by themselves!
The BMS sends a "Stop Charge" command, which switches off the connected MASTERVOLT charging technology (chargers, DC/DC charging converters or alternator high-power regulators) via a MasterBus connection. Each lithium battery and charging source must be configured via USB interface (optional accessory) and MasterAdjust software. - The "Stop Charge" command must be executed directly!
For charging technology not from MASTERVOLT (alternators, shore power chargers, solar regulators, wind generators, etc.), a powerful relay must be provided as an option, which is controlled via the AUX line (included in the delivery) and interrupts the connection between the charging source and the lithium battery. (Even when using third-party charging technology, configuration and "Stop Charge" function control should be carried out via USB interface and MasterAdjust software). - The MLI Ultra is supplied ready for use in a MasterBus network or as a stand-alone battery.
For CZone and for advanced functions, the settings must be adjusted. Most settings can be adjusted via DIP switches.
Advanced or network settings are configured via a Windows laptop or notebook, using either an optional USB interface and the free MasterAdjust software or the CZone configuration tool/programme. The MasterAdjust software is available free of charge at www.mastervolt.com under downloads. - The MLI Ultra records the following historical data: The number of charge cycles, when the last (100%) full charge occurred, the total capacity used and the lowest and highest battery voltage.
MASTERVOLT ChargeMaster Plus 12/35-3
ChargeMaster PLUS 12/35-3 | |
Nominal output voltage (output 1,2 & 3) | 12 V |
Number of battery outputs | 3 |
Charging current in total | 35 A at 14.25 V |
Recommended battery capacity (total) | 140 - 350 Ah |
Nominal input voltage | 120/240 V, 50/60 Hz |
Max. AC current (230 V / 120 V) | 2.5 A / 5 A |
Mains/power supply mode | Yes |
Display | LED |
Dimensions HxWxD | 291 x 210 x 105 mm |
Weight: | 2.5 kg |
Certifications | CE, CEC, DOE, ABYC, UL1236, cULus, SAE J1171, ISO 8846, ACMA |
Charge characteristic | IUoUo, automatic with pre-float / 3-stage for lead acid/gel/AGM/lithium-ion |
Temperature compensation (only for lead acid types) | -30 mV/°C, temperature sensor included |
Voltage compensation | Yes, via MasterShunt |
DC power consumption | < 2 mA (MasterBus off) |
Current control function | via MasterBus or CZone |
Power factor control | Yes, > 0.98 |
Temperature range (ambient temp.) | -25 to +80 °C |
Cooling | Vario fan |
Waterproofing | IP 23 |
Protection systems | Overtemperature, overload, short circuit, high/low battery voltage, spark protection |
MasterBus compatibility | Yes |
